Hello,
I am the inventor and seller of this security Free-Fall harness buckle that opens under load and could save you from hitting the rig and(or) ruining the nose of the board.
I have just ediited this short demo + crash test video to add subtitles.
my web site:
www.free-ride-addicted.fr